Oyster and Blue Cheese Crumble
For 2 people
24 Oysters
150g Bleu d'Elizabeth
4 tps of Panko ( bread crumbs)
2 tps of Julienne Chorizo or Jesus dry sausage
Open your oysters and place them on a metal tray.
Inside a bowl crumble your Bleu d'Elizabeth cheese, mix it gently with the bread crumbs and the julienne of Chorizo
Put a tablespoon on top on each oyster and put it to broil for around 8 to 10 minutes, or until a nice crispy skin forms.
Bon appétit!

The perfect Clam Chowder recipe
For 2 2-3 medium size new potatoes, or 4-6 fingerling 1 small onion 1 garlic glove 1 celery branch 1 leek 3-4oz of pancetta diced 2 tsp of butter salt, pepper, & bay leaf 2 tsp of flour 1/2 cup of white wine 1 cup of milk 1.5 cup of Atlantic bar clams and juice Cut in 1 inches cubes all your vegetables, start by simmering them at medium heat without coloration, with the pancetta, butter, salt and pepper for about ten minutes. Before you add the white wine, add the flour to make a small roux, that will help bring it all together later. Deglaze with wine and let it boil for 2 minutes. Pour the clam juice from the jar and add the milk. Let it simmer...
